Grassa, located on the Vancouver waterfront, is celebrated for its fresh, handmade pasta which enhances its authenticity. Patrons rave about the flavor of the dishes and the vibrant atmosphere, although some critiques mention occasional service inconsistencies. Overall, it provides a modern twist on a traditional Italian dining experience.
